Volleyball Preview: Mendez Jaguars vs. Contreras Cobras
Mendez has been away from home for three games now, but on Monday they'll finally make their return. They will welcome the Contreras Cobras at 4:00 p.m. The two teams are sauntering into the matchup backed by comfortable wins in their prior games.
Last Wednesday, Mendez made easy work of Hollywood and carried off a 3-0 victory.
The final score came out to 25-9, 25-17, 25-18.
Rosa Bautista was the offensive standout of the game as she had six aces. She is on a roll when it comes to aces, as she's now served three or more in the last five games she's played dating back to last season.
Mendez was lethal from the service line and finished the game with 25 aces.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now served at least 22 aces in five consecutive matchups.
Meanwhile, Contreras got the win against Robert F. Kennedy Community on Wednesday by a conclusive 3-0. For those keeping track at home, that's the biggest win the Cobras have posted against the Bobcats since September 1, 2021.
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-23, 25-19, 25-12.
Mendez pushed their record up to 5-0 with that victory, which was their 13th straight on the road dating back to last season. As for Contreras, their win bumped their record up to 4-2.
Mendez took their victory against Contreras in their previous meeting back in September of 2023 by a conclusive 3-0. Will Mendez repeat their success, or does Contreras have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
